Common Issues and Errors Related to del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ll
DLL files, fundamental to our systems, can sometimes lead to unexpected errors. Here, we provide an overview of the most frequently encountered DLL-related errors.
- This application failed to start because del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This message suggests that the application is trying to run a DLL file that it can't locate, which may be due to deletion or displacement of the DLL file. Reinstallation could potentially restore the necessary DLL file to its correct location.
- Cannot register del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ll: The message means that the operating system failed to register the DLL file. This can happen if there are file permission issues, if the DLL file is missing or misplaced, or if there's an issue with the Registry.
- Del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ll Access Violation: This points to a situation where a process has attempted to interact with del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ll in a way that violates system or application rules. This might be due to incorrect programming, memory overflows, or the running process lacking necessary permissions.
- Del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ll not found: The required DLL file is absent from the expected directory. This can result from software uninstalls, updates, or system changes that mistakenly remove or relocate DLL files.
- Del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ll could not be loaded: This means that the DLL file required by a specific program or process could not be loaded into memory. This could be due to corruption of the DLL file, improper installation, or compatibility issues with your operating system.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ility
In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ix del_DataMngrHlpFF4_54.dll errors.
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ar and press Enter.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
chkdsk /f
and press Enter. -
If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type
Y
and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.
-
If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.
